Why Planning is Essential for New Parents
The Challenges New Parents Face
From managing finances to scheduling daily routines, new parents encounter numerous hurdles. Some common challenges include:
- Sleep deprivation and fatigue
- Financial planning for baby expenses
- Balancing work and family life
- Accessing reliable healthcare and support services
- Ensuring emotional well-being
The Benefits of a Well-Structured Plan
Creating a comprehensive plan helps in:
- Reducing stress and uncertainty
- Optimizing resource allocation
- Streamlining daily routines
- Preparing for unexpected situations
- Fostering confidence and peace of mind

3. Financial Planning for Baby Expenses
Preparing for the financial impact of a new child is vital. Some tips include:
- Setting a budget for diapers, clothing, and healthcare
- Creating a savings plan for unforeseen costs
- Reviewing your insurance policies
- Exploring child benefit programs and government assistance
Item | Estimated Cost | Tips |
---|---|---|
Diapers and wipes | $50 – $100/month | Buy in bulk to save |
Healthcare and pediatric visits | Variable | Keep a health journal |
Baby clothes and accessories | $200 – $500 | Opt for second-hand or sales |

Start Small and Stay Consistent
Parenting involves many adjustments. Begin with small, manageable goals like establishing a feeding routine or scheduling regular health check-ups. Consistency helps build confidence and creates a sense of stability for both parents and baby.
